Both WUSTL and Lehigh are private. WUSTL is located in Saint Louis, MO and Lehigh is located in Bethlehem, PA.
  • WUSTL Graduate School has more expensive graduate school tuition of $62,366 than Lehigh Graduate School ($28,020).
  • WUSTL Graduate School is larger with 8,880 graduate students than Lehigh Graduate School (1,770 students).
  • WUSTL Graduate School has more graduate programs of 341 programs than Lehigh Graduate School (211 programs).
